66.5.1 Add/Edit IPv4 Loopback Interface

Use this screen to configure IPv4 loopback interfaces on the Switch. Click Add/Edit, or select an entry
and click Add/Edit in the NETWORKING > Loopback Interface > IPv4 Loopback Interface screen to
display the screen.

DESCRIPTION
Select the ID of loopback interface you want to configure.
Enable the switch button to enable the interface.
Enter a descriptive name for the IPv4 loopback interface for identification purposes. This name
consists of up to 64 printable ASCII characters except [ ? ], [ | ], [ ' ], [ " ], or [ , ]; spaces are
allowed.
